Amaretto and Coke

This Amaretto and Coke is an easy two ingredient cocktail that only takes a few minutes to stir up. It has a fizzy, sweet and lightly nutty cherry flavor.

Ingredients
  

  • 2 oz Amaretto
  • 4 oz Coke Diet Coke, or Coke Zero
  • 1 Lime Wedge optional garnish
  • Ice

Instructions
 

  • Add ice to your highball glass - filling it to the top.
  • Use the jigger and measure out 2 oz of Amaretto.
  • Add the Amaretto into the glass with the ice.
  • Use the jigger and measure out 4 oz of Coke.
  • Add the Coke into the glass with the ice and Amaretto.
    Note: skip the measuring if you want and just pour the Coke directly into the glass to top it off.
  • Use the bar spoon to gently stir the drink together. Or, carefully pour the drink from the glass to the shaker and back to the glass to mix it.
  • If adding a lime wedge: Cut a lime into slices. Take one slice and cut a small notch in the pulp. Use the notch to secure the wedge to the rim of the glass.
  • Enjoy!

Notes

Tips & Variations
  • 2:1 ratio - keeping a 2:1 Coke to Amaretto ratio helps to keep the flavor well balanced in this drink. You can scale it up to make more than one glass as long as you stick to this ratio.
  • Don't get fizzy - instead of shaking this drink to mix it, use a bar spoon to stir it up so that the Coke doesn't get all fizzy.
  • Use clear ice - this isn't a MUST have, but if you are making cocktails often, using a clear ice maker can ramp up your drinks. Use clear ice in this cocktail to give it a nice look and even melting.
  • Different Coke - try out diet coke, coke zero, cherry coke or other coke variations to change up the flavors in this drink.
